NATO intercepts iranian missile targeting turkey as alliance tensions rise
NATO condemned Iran after a ballistic missile launched from its territory was intercepted before entering Turkish airspace, in what officials described as a serious escalation in the widening regional confrontation. According to Turkey’s defence ministry, the missile was detected after travelling across Iraqi and Syrian airspace.
